As a Global Product Manager, you support the Category Director in shaping and executing the global category strategy across clusters and markets. In addition, you play a key role in the development, optimization and continuous improvement of Mediq Own Brands within the PPE category. You will be part of the global sourcing team and report directly to the Group Commercial Category Director.
Your role
In this role, you combine strategic thinking with hands-on execution. You take ownership of the PPE portfolio and product hierarchy, identify growth and margin opportunities across markets, and drive innovation and assortment optimization. Working closely with clusters, local markets and cross-functional teams, you help translate global strategy into practical, value-creating initiatives. The product development aspect of this role includes responsibility for regulatory-compliant development in line with Medical Device Regulation (MDR) and PPE certification requirements, with full support from the QA/RA department.
Key responsibilities
• Support the development and execution of the global PPE category strategy across clusters and markets
• Identify sales growth and gross margin improvement opportunities within the category and define steering actions
• Own and maintain the product hierarchy, including approval of new SKUs and leading portfolio development and rationalization
• Define the good-better-best assortment strategy and advise local markets on the optimal marketing mix
• Drive Mediq Own Brand product management and innovation initiatives
• Lead white spot analysis to identify portfolio gaps and growth opportunities
• Contribute to communication campaigns around key PPE “hero” products
• Ensure product development activities comply with MDR and PPE certification requirements, in close collaboration with QA/RA
